Struct ParsedDetections 

Source
pub struct ParsedDetections<K: EvalKernel> {
    pub detections: CocoDetections,
    /* private fields */
}
Expand description

Pre-parsed detection batch.

The streaming evaluator’s normal entry point is StreamingEvaluator::update (raw JSON bytes); this struct names the parsed-but-not-yet-evaluated shape for callers that want to amortize the parse cost or supply detections from a non-JSON source. Generic over EvalKernel so the parsed form is type-tied to the evaluator’s kernel choice — feeding a ParsedDetections<BboxIou> into a StreamingEvaluator<OksSimilarity> is a compile-time error.

impl<K: EvalKernel> ParsedDetections<K>

Source

pub fn from_detections(detections: CocoDetections) -> Self

Wrap a pre-built CocoDetections for use with a streaming evaluator of kernel K.

Source

pub fn from_json_bytes(bytes: &[u8]) -> Result<Self, EvalError>

Parse detections from the loadRes-shaped JSON byte slice.

§Errors

Propagates EvalError::Json / EvalError::NonFinite from the underlying CocoDetections::from_json_bytes.
